Dear Neighbors –
We
too have been on the receiving end of some uninvited guests. On Wednesday
evening, 26 MAR 08, five of our downspouts were removed from our house while we
were at the airport picking up our Nephew. On Thursday morning my wife
found elbows that had been dropped on the front porch. These people did
not look for a place to steal in the darkness, but from the front and along the
alley of our home were there are street lights. They obviously were not
quiet from the parts and pieces that were left behind, but they did not get the
attention of any of our neighbors. Total value for their efforts will be
around $33.00 in scrap, but should we replace with the same, it would come to
several hundred dollars, but less than the deductable on the home
insurance. If you hear or see anyone around that you do not know, just
make your presence known, but do not confront. Alert your neighbors
because these people do not want people around. Take notes and call the
police. Our neighbors all have been in contact with us, and it is truly comforting
to know that we live in such a nice community, even when such things happen to
us.
